In this episode, Lauren and Danielle dive into the much debated topic of Unplugged ceremonies. This type of ceremony (where guests are requested to keep cameras and cell phones away during the ceremony), are a big trend. Some love them and insist on them, while others are indifferent. At first glance it may be an easy decision for you when planning your wedding, but there are definitely aspects that should be kept in mind whether you "unplug" or not.
